Rosie Perez is starring in a new ad for Calvin Klein with BTS’s Jung Kook!
Throughout her career, Perez has proudly represented the Boricua women of New York City in film. In 1994, she was nominated for the Academy Award for Best Supporting Actress for her role in Fearless. Perez has also starred in iconic movies like Do the Right Thing, It Could Happen to You, and The Take.
Now she is being tapped by Calvin Klein to promote the brand’s Spring 2026 denim campaign with Jung Kook of BTS.
Perez plays a record store owner who sees Jung Kook enter her store and start listening to music. Every record that the BTS singer listens to inspires him to execute different choreography that fits the vibe.
“Just so you know, this is a record store, not a dance floor,” Perez quips to Jung Kook. After he finally leaves the shop, she says, “There you go… weirdo.”

The Calvin Klein ad was shot and directed by Mert Alas. Perez will next star in Spike Lee’s Highest 2 Lowest, which will be released to theaters on August 15. BTS also recently announced a world tour that will take place over the next two years, including stops in Latin America.
